A teenage Karol, who is conditionally released from the correctional facility, stays in a training flat. Under electronic supervision, he starts his life anew. In his daily "life training" he can count on Marta's help. The relationship between them deepens and creates a chance for something more. With time, Marta's lessons become more and more unconventional, and her relationship with Karol turns into an ambiguous bond.
